Ordinals
beta
Sat 310338076318080
decimal
62067.3076318080
degree
0°62067′1587″3076318080‴
percentile
14.778003650450097%
name
lqpasfkxmbx
cycle
0
epoch
0
period
30
block
62067
offset
3076318080
timestamp
2010-06-22 01:13:54 UTC
rarity
common
prev
next